2019 Annual School to Work Transition Fair: Navigating the Roads of Transition
Interact with educators and representatives from local and state agencies and organizations. Speak directly with agencies that provide services for transition-age students (14-22) in your community.
Information sessions will be available on the following topics:
• Social Security
• Parent Information
• Health Care
• Transition Planning
• Diploma/Graduation Options
• Employment/Vocational Rehabilitation
• Supporting Choices (Guardianship & Other Options)
